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air

Ignoring the signs of drywall water damage can lead to costly repairs and a longer recovery time. Be aware of these common warning signs and act quickly to pr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your property,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ice this issue in your property, it’s essential to investigate the source and make necessary repairs.

Cracked or Warped Drywall

Cracked or warped drywall can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ice this issue in your property, it’s essential to address it quickly to prevent further damage.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. If you notice this issue in your property, it’s essential to take action to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ment.

Drywall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ak with minimal damage Yes No You can easily patch up small holes and replace damaged drywall with minimal expertise.
Large leak with extensive damage No Yes Large leaks need extensive repairs, and a professional can ensure a thorough and safe restoration process.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to safely remove mold and mildew and prevent further growth.
Water damage in critical areas (e.g., electrical or HVAC) No Yes Professionals have the training and equipment to safely and effectively repair critical areas without causing further damage.
Unknown source of leak or extensive water damage No Yes Professionals can identify the source of the leak and provide a thorough assessment to ensure a safe and effective repair process.

While some DIY repairs may be possible for small issues, it’s essential to call a professional for larger or more complex repairs. Our team has the expertise, equipment, and training to ensure a safe and effective restoration process.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Lehi, UT

The cost of drywall water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lehi, UT. Our team will provide a free estimate after conducting a thorough assessment of your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ted will affect the cost.
Drywall repair and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the amount of drywall replaced will affect the cost.
Mold remediation $1,500 – $5,000 The extent of the mold growth and the amount of affected area will affect the cost.
Final inspection and touch-ups $500 – $1,000 The complexity of the repair work and the amount of time required for touch-ups will affect the cost.
Free estimate and consultation Free A thorough assessment of your property will find out the scope of work and estimated cost.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a thorough evaluation of your property’s specific needs. Our team will provide a free estimate and help you understand the costs involved in your drywall water damage repair.
